
DIMAPUR, OCTOBER 18 (MExN): The Working Committee (WC), NNPGs today appealed for “statesmanship” from the Nagaland State Government.
A press release from the media cell of the WC, NNPGs stated that the Nagaland Chief Minister and all sixty members, under oath, owe their allegiance to the Indian constitution. “The state government is a child of Indian constitution and therefore it is always appropriate that the father and son should sing the same tune in the media on crucial matters between GoI and Nagas,” it stated.
“Interlocutors may change but not the issue. Talks starting afresh with a new chapter could mean different for different people. Every decision, every word of the state government counts at this hour. Naga leaders must instill hope in our people and built on the momentum achieved,” the committee added.
It said that the new Government of India representative on the Indo-Naga parleys, AK Mishra, has “reiterated strongly and reassured the Nagas that GoI will respect Agreed Position and subsequent negotiated points concluded with former interlocutor RN Ravi. Without any deviation, his job will be to take the matter to logical conclusion.”
It further informed that the WC, NNPGs conducted fruitful deliberations with the Nagaland CM and his cabinet colleagues on many occasions since the political negotiations began in 2017. “The Government of Nagaland has, for many years, played the role of a facilitator in the Indo-Naga issue. WC is confident that the State Government led by Chief Minister will play the perfect facilitator in letter and spirit,” it stated.
At this crucial stage, the WC said that the people of Nagaland must pray for wisdom and statesmanship for the Naga political groups, GoI and the Nagaland State Government.
